**Q: Why does the Trundleline fleet fuel-usage report sometimes show negative consumption?**

Future maintainers hit this often. The report joins odometer snapshots from the Kestrel telemetry feed with fuel-card settlements, which can arrive up to 48 hours late. When a settlement lands after the snapshot window closes, the delta goes negative until the next run self-corrects. Do not "fix" this by clamping values; it masks genuine meter faults. The reprocessing tool is in the sealed ops bundle, and unsealing it requires the passphrase below.

unlock words, fawig-bagef: olidor-holir-istox-holath-tamys-quenion-giliel

## Step 7: Snapshot Testing Migration

All Ferngate UI components now use the Loomcheck snapshot runner instead of the old pixel-diff tool. Support tickets about "unexpected test failures" after this release usually mean a stale baseline; advise users to regenerate baselines rather than edit snapshots by hand. Diffs above the threshold block merges automatically. The runner ignores animation frames by default. Before the first run, the runner must be given the following configuration values.

settings of hahaf-bahap:
quenix:
  log_level: debug
  metrics_host: metrics.quenix.qorvelsys.internal
  pool_size: 8

Handover Note — Marketing Budget

From D. Marchetti to incoming director T. Oyelaran, for circulation to the finance team at Verlane Goods. The Q3 marketing budget is reduced by 18%, with cuts falling mainly on the Brightline campaign and regional sponsorships in Calder Bay. Committed spend through August is protected. Reforecast templates are due Friday. The rationale ties directly to the strategic picture summarised below.

internal memo for kajep-tawip: The renewal with Holaelix Group closes at $10 million a year, 5 percent below the last contract. Project Wenael slips by two quarters because of the tooling delay.